Hi Folks,

I've just about finished painting a maulerfiend and accidentally set the rear legs such that it needs to be more upright on the base. I also happen to play necrons and saw the necron tomb stalker and thought - hey! I can steal that idea to solve my problem - no problem

Here's a shot of my rendition of the maulerfiend assaulting a tau piranha:


Here's what's on forge world's site that I want to mimic:


So what I'm looking for are tutorials on how to make the landscaping for the oval base. As you can see in the FW picture it's not flat. The ground, especially around the piranha, comes up and turns into dirt where the vehicle supposedly crashed. I've found some good tutorials on building hills over at 3T studios but would like some other suggestions. Thanx!

Secondly: if you want a "raised ground" effect then make some papier mache (not too much), put it about the base (near the piranha) and slightly under it, you can shape it a little to make it appear like the piranha has carved a rut in the dirt. When this dries (which will take a while), cover it with sand and rocks, maybe mixing in parts of one of the gun drones or the piranha so it looks smashed apart. Adding battle damage to the piranha will also help. Once that's dried, prime, paint, and flock.

Since it looks like you've already painted the piranha (bad move IMO), what you can also do is just buy some sand/rock and pile that about the base. I would strip the piranha (hours of work gone yes, but a much better looking model in the end!)

Lastly you can also buy terrain formation materials from Woodland Scenics. They have a range of molding materials for land masses, rocks, and turf.
